She is a member of the wealthy New England Sinclair family whose patriarch and matriarch, Harris and Tipper, still dominate the family as the story begins. The oldest of the Sinclair girls, Carrie has suffered the most under her father's dictatorial control because she is not able to marry her long-time partner, Ed, without Harris' consent, although they continue to live together. The construction of the family is such that in order to continue to be remembered in his will, his daughters have to relinquish their own decision making powers in their own life to him. Harris is the Liars' grandfather but he is not an indulgent or even a loving man; he likes to set his children against each other and uses his wealth as a tool with which he can control his family. The narrator and protagonist of the novel, Cadence is the oldest of the Sinclair grandchildren, and prior to Summer Fifteen seems to have been their leader.
